  4. en.wikipedia.org › wiki › AOL_RadioAOL Radio - Wikipedia

    AOL Radio powered by Slacker (formerly AOL Radio powered by CBS Radio, and prior AOL Radio featuring XM) was an online radio service available in the United States only. It had over 200 free internet radio stations.
